Wood Packaging - Imports Canada adopted ISPM 15 in January 2004 Canada adopted ISPM 15 in January 2004 All w.p. imported to must be H.T. or M.Br. Fumigated All w.p. imported to must be H.T. or M.Br. Fumigated NPPO oversight of certification system NPPO oversight of certification system Requirements apply to all countries except U.S. Requires international mark but permits phytosanitary certification Canada – U.S. pest specific policies

Wood Packaging - Imports Staged Enforcement Strategy Staged Enforcement Strategy Jan Apr 2005 focussed enforcement Jan Apr 2005 focussed enforcement Apr hard enforcement on all non- compliant shipments Apr hard enforcement on all non- compliant shipments

D Focussed Enforcement Entry if not infested Entry if not infested Notification of importer (by field staff)/country (by Program staff) Notification of importer (by field staff)/country (by Program staff) Dunnage: Dunnage: Held in a closed bin for inspection. At larger ports, port offices authorize movement for disposal. Treatment/disposal if infested. If port can't comply with higher enforcement measures taken.

D Hard Enforcement (Draft) Notification, written warning/treatment (discontinued after a period) Notification, written warning/treatment (discontinued after a period) Administrative monetary penalties (fines) Administrative monetary penalties (fines) Removal from Canada Removal from Canada Prosecution/return to origin if practicable Prosecution/return to origin if practicable
